Problema del año 2000

este evento se produjo dado que los informáticos de la época usaron un a programacion basada en los 2 últimos dígitos de la fecha, esto para ahorrar espacio en memoria al no almacenaban los 2 primeros dígitos , al mediados de los años 80 se inicio con la teoría de que en el cambio de milenio los programas escritos con esta característica presentarían fallos y toda la red tecnológica se vería afectada.

la estimaciones en perdidas por parte de los expertos incendian a mas de 300 millones de dolares lo que causo que los informáticos se plantearan o revisaran cada uno de los programas para detectar y corregir este fallo, un ejemplo común es el de la fuerza aérea estadounidense la cual exijo a sus proveedores informáticos que garantizaran que el cambio de milenio no afectara los aviones y estos podrían volar el 01/01/2000 sin problemas , para algunos de estos proveedores el tiempo de solución del inconveniente fue mas de 3 años.

Solución Final

los sistemas operativos implementaron un cambio en el calculo de la fecha de la siguiente forma se asigno una fecha inicial 01/01/1900 a el numero 1, por lo que para calcular la fecha se cuenta el numero de días que han pasado desde este fecha ej. la fecha de este post seria 42242 de acuerdo con lo anterior los programadores ajustaron sus programas por medio de parches en el SO o incluso sobre los mismos programas.

En Colombia el periódico EL TIEMPO publico un articulo donde informa que  algunos ingenieros colombianos planteaban una solución al inconveniente.


0 comentarios:

Publicar un comentario